    Tim & Ferrari nailed it with this color. Ferrari V12’s have the prettiest exhaust note of any car I’ve owned.

    I’ve also lost interest in most other cars, and use an FF as a DD. Historically, many folks were justifiably skeptical of Italian reliability, but our Ferraris have been more reliable than many German cars that we’ve owned. Our Audi A8 had a transmission failure. Our BMW M3 SMG blew an engine at 8000 miles due to a connecting rod bearing tolerance issue, and the X5-derived engine on our mid 2000’s Range Rover degenerated by the week. My 1997 Porsche 993TT has been bulletproof despite 8,000 track miles, but I’ve not had much luck with other German marques.
